Output e8603ea64861ab01b07598d21f55bc808f7041f3e592e62a498771feffed42d6:40

value
2111140
script pubkey
OP_0 OP_PUSHBYTES_20 f703e4d13a8caa10492040e7f4074ebaefc61898
address
bc1q7up7f5f63j4pqjfqgrnlgp6whthuvxycru3wr7
transaction
e8603ea64861ab01b07598d21f55bc808f7041f3e592e62a498771feffed42d6
spent
true